I have been wanting to know how many hours of daylight there are for walking in Sep / Oct and hence sunrise / sunset times in Spain on the Camino Frances. Readers may find this site helpful:

http://www.wunderground.com/

and enter the appropriate large town, eg Pamplona. Once there look under Astronomy and enter the date in which you are interested and you are shown sr and ss and other info.

I think all the weather sites give you that info (e.g. http://weather.yahoo.com/SPXX/SPXX0208/index_c.html) - this is based on the coordinates for the weather station, which is generally at the airport.

If you want to see the data for any coordinates for an entire year, try for example http://aa.usno.navy.mil/ - data services. Beware of time zones: Spain uses Central European Time, even though most of it is W of Greenwich. This means clocks are way off the time according to the sun, especially in Galicia.
